Каким-образом действуют API-запросы

API-запросы образуют по-сути способ обмена среди различными софтовыми решениями. API-интерфейс, либо среда создания сервисов, задает комплект регламентов а-также способов, с помощью которых одна платформа может обращаться ко другой ради вывода информации или запуска действий. Данный принцип дает-возможность системам передавать данными без-прямого непосредственного доступа в служебной логике каждая Вулкан казино друга.

В актуальной электронной среде запросы-API применяются повсеместно: для веб-приложениях, мобильных приложениях, инструментах статистики плюс подключаемых платформах. В прикладных обзорах а-также реальных кейсах, охватывая казино с бездепозитным бонусом, часто демонстрируется, по-какой-схеме API-запросы дают-возможность организовать обмен информации среди frontend а-также серверной стороной, а еще среди различными сервисами.

Главный подход работы интерфейса-API

Работа API-интерфейса строится вокруг схемы «клиент–сервер». Пользовательская-система формирует обращение, и backend обрабатывает обращение плюс передает ответ. Клиентом имеет-возможность являться интернет-обозреватель, мобильное ПО или внешняя программа. Серверная-часть принимает команду, запускает требуемые действия а-также передает итог внутри установленном казино Вулкан виде.

Отдельный API-запрос включает заданные значения, которые объясняют, нужные данные требуется вывести а-также конкретное операцию провести. Серверная-часть разбирает обращение, проверяет запрос валидность плюс формирует результат. Подобный подход помогает разнести роли между несколькими уровнями системы.

Состав запроса-API

API-запрос состоит из нескольких основных компонентов. Прежде-всего первую стадию указанным-элементом адрес, то-есть endpoint, он указывает к конкретный ресурс. Также во команде указывается тип-команды, задающий тип действия. Дополнительно способны отправляться headers и содержимое команды.

Служебные-заголовки содержат техническую информацию, например формат информации либо параметры доступа. Тело обращения используется ради отправки сведений к backend. Не-все каждые команды получают содержимое, но внутри Игровые автоматы сценарии пересылки информации оно имеет важную роль.

Формат API-запроса необходимо отвечать требованиям API. При ошибке схемы сервер способен не-принять команду или отдать сообщение. Из-за-этого критично выполнять правила, зафиксированные во описании.

HTTP-команды а-также их функция

Для взаимодействия API-интерфейса чаще зачастую используются HTTP-команды. Любой из этих-методов закрывает заданную задачу. К-примеру, метод-GET задействуется с-целью загрузки сведений, метод-POST — ради добавления дополнительных объектов, метод-PUT — с-целью изменения, при-этом DELETE — ради стирания.

Подбор команды определяется на-основе операции. Во-время получении информации применяется отдельный вид обращения, во-время корректировке — следующий. Такой механизм позволяет унифицировать Вулкан казино обмен а-также создать механизм стабильным.

Методы дополнительно воздействуют на-формат схему обращения а-также результат серверной-части. Например, команда для получение данных не обязан перезаписывать статус сервиса, и команда на добавление ресурса нуждается-в передачу данных в теле запроса.

Виды пересылки данных

API-запросы применяют несколько виды данных. Наиболее популярными являются JSON-формат плюс XML. JSON-формат выделяется лаконичностью плюс удобством передачи, поэтому используется регулярнее. XML используется реже, но сохраняется применимым во некоторых платформах казино Вулкан.

Структура информации фиксирует, по-какой-схеме данные упорядочена а-также отправляется между сервисами. Отправитель а-также сервер обязаны задействовать одинаковый а-также тот-же же тип, с-целью корректно интерпретировать сведения. Ошибка схемы может создать к ошибкам передачи.

В-процессе работе со API критично принимать-во-внимание символьную-кодировку плюс схему информации. Это обеспечивает правильную передачу данных плюс исключает повреждения.

Разбор API-запроса со-стороны серверной-части

После получения запроса серверная-часть запускает запроса обработку. На-первом-этапе осуществляется валидация аргументов и прав авторизации. Далее сервер устанавливает, какие-именно команды нужно запустить. Такой-операцией способно являться обращение в базе сведений, запуск процедуры либо выполнение расчетов.

После выполнения операции сервер формирует ответ. В результате передаются данные или информация о Игровые автоматы итоге завершения. В-случае-если возникает сбой, сервер отдает соответствующий статус а-также описание ошибки.

Выполнение обращения имеет-возможность охватывать несколько этапов, содержа валидацию данных, авторизацию а-также логирование. Подобная-схема создает платформу значительно надежной и контролируемой.

Отклик интерфейса-API а-также его структура

Результат API включает сведения и вспомогательную часть. Данный-ответ Вулкан казино чаще-всего содержит статус запроса, который указывает результат проведения обращения. К-примеру, успешное завершение отмечается определенным кодом, ошибка — иным.

Тело отклика включает основные информацию. Эти-сведения имеют-возможность формироваться в-виде список объектов, одну сущность а-также ответ. Структура результата необходимо соответствовать ожиданиям клиента.

Статусы запроса позволяют быстро понять итог запроса. Они используются для обработки проблем и принятия решений внутри приложения.

Идентификация плюс защита

Для контроля данных интерфейс-API применяет средства авторизации. Данные-механизмы казино Вулкан помогают подтвердить, что-конкретно запрос передан разрешенным клиентом. При-отсутствии проверки сервер способен отклонить запрос либо сократить доступ ко сведениям.

Часто используются ключи-доступа, API-ключи авторизации и иные способы контроля. Такие ключи указываются внутри заголовках обращения. Сервер проверяет значения плюс формирует вердикт о предоставлении прав.

Защита также содержит контроль от некорректных запросов а-также атак. Данный-уровень-защиты обеспечивается с-помощью применением проверки входных данных плюс ограничения количества команд Игровые автоматы.

Проблемы плюс их обработка

При использовании с интерфейсом-API имеют-возможность происходить ошибки. Такие-ошибки имеют-возможность являться обусловлены с некорректным структурой обращения, отсутствием информации или проблемами со-стороны системе. Для каждой проблемы предусмотрен статус и разъяснение.

Обработка сбоев помогает клиенту правильно отвечать на ошибки. Клиент может анализировать ответ плюс предпринимать подходящие операции. Допустим, отправить-снова обращение или вывести сообщение.

Корректная работа-с сбоев формирует взаимодействие через API-интерфейс более стабильным и контролируемым.

Применение запросов-API

API-обращения применяются с-целью связывания разных систем. С их применением сервисы получают сведения, отправляют сведения и взаимодействуют через внешними сервисами. Такая-модель Вулкан казино дает-возможность создавать комплексные IT системы из отдельных модулей.

К-примеру, интерфейс-API применяется с-целью выгрузки данных со backend, синхронизации информации для клиентами и обмена с внешними сервисами. Подобный принцип делает системы гибкими а-также расширяемыми.

API-интерфейс еще задействуется для автоматизации процессов. Автоматические-процессы способны отправлять обращения, получать сведения и запускать задачи без-прямого участия пользователя. Такой-подход оптимизирует проведение операций и уменьшает риск проблем.

Настройка функционирования с API

Для оптимальной работы со интерфейс-API важно казино Вулкан учитывать производительность. Множественные обращения способны создавать перегрузку внутри сервер, из-за-этого применяются механизмы сохранения а-также контроля интенсивности.

Оптимизация включает уменьшение размера отправляемых сведений, задействование оптимизации а-также правильную регулировку параметров. Данный-подход позволяет оптимизировать передачу информацией а-также уменьшить нагрузку внутри инфраструктуру.

Кроме-того следует отслеживать устойчивость соединения плюс адекватно обрабатывать задержки. Такая-обработка обеспечивает обмен значительно стабильным.

Развитие использования интерфейса-API

С IT-решений API-интерфейс превращается ключевым-элементом взаимодействия среди системами. API задействуется во облачных решениях, портативных программах плюс enterprise платформах. Интерфейс-API дает-возможность интегрировать несколько части во единую экосистему Игровые автоматы.

Адаптивность плюс унификация обеспечивают интерфейс-API значимым инструментом разработки. Данный-инструмент дает-возможность оперативно создавать связи и подстраивать системы под-новые актуальные требования. Со-временем роль API станет только расширяться, так-как число IT сервисов непрерывно расширяться.

Использование API-запросов гарантирует быстрый передачу информацией плюс ускоряет формирование сложных IT решений. Это обеспечивает данный-инструмент важным элементом актуальной IT-сферы а-также электронной экосистемы.

Расширенные элементы взаимодействия API

При разработке API-интерфейса ключевую позицию играет описание. Документация содержит поддерживаемые методы, аргументы обращений, схему ответов и вероятные ошибки. При-отсутствии подробной Вулкан казино описания интеграция для системами оказывается сложным, потому-что нет согласованное представление формата сведений а-также логики работы.

Еще одним ключевым аспектом считается контроль-версий API-интерфейса. Со изменений структура плюс возможности могут обновляться, поэтому создаются редакции, что позволяют сохранять старые а-также актуальные структуры параллельно. Такая-система нужно с-целью поддержания совместимости плюс предотвращения сбоев при интеграции.

Дополнительно задействуется механизм ограничения количества запросов. Он отслеживает число запросов в-течение конкретный казино Вулкан промежуток а-также предотвращает давление инфраструктуры. При превышении лимита система имеет-возможность на-время закрыть возможность или отдавать специальный код сбоя.

Буферизация плюс ускорение взаимодействия

Кэширование задействуется для снижения числа запросов к backend. В-случае-если данные не обновляются постоянно, данные разрешается записать на уровне приложения или вспомогательного узла. Это помогает повысить-скорость выдачу а-также минимизировать перегрузку внутри инфраструктуру Игровые автоматы.

Используются различные способы к-реализации буферизации, включая сохранение ответов в буфере, задействование специальных параметров плюс настройку времени актуальности данных. Подобный механизм в-частности полезен в-случае взаимодействии через постоянно запрашиваемой данными.

Оптимизация посредством сохранение обеспечивает работу значительно оптимальным плюс уменьшает латентность при выдаче данных. Данный-фактор важно с-целью платформ при высокой активностью и значительным числом пользователей.

Логирование плюс наблюдение

Ради наблюдения взаимодействия API-интерфейса задействуется журналирование. Серверная-часть фиксирует приходящие запросы, результаты а-также возникающие сбои. Такие данные применяются ради оценки а-также обнаружения проблем.

Наблюдение помогает отслеживать состояние платформы внутри актуальном времени. Данный-процесс показывает количество запросов, длительность реакции а-также уровень нагрузки. При сбоях система может выдавать сообщения а-также активировать дополнительные операции.

Логирование а-также мониторинг позволяют сохранять надежность интерфейса-API плюс оперативно отвечать при сбои. Такая-система выступает ключевой элементом эксплуатации и развития IT систем.